Reading Your Metabolic Panel
The comprehensive metabolic panel (CMP) is the most common panel ordered during GLP-1 treatment. Here is what each component means:
Glucose (Fasting)
Normal: 70-99 mg/dL | Prediabetes: 100-125 mg/dL | Diabetes: 126+ mg/dL
Your fasting glucose is a snapshot of your blood sugar after not eating for 10-12 hours. On GLP-1 therapy, expect this value to decrease, especially if it was elevated at baseline. A fasting glucose that drops from 115 to 90 mg/dL represents a move from prediabetes back to normal — a significant health improvement. If glucose drops below 70 mg/dL and you feel shaky or dizzy, report this to your provider.
Creatinine and eGFR (Kidney Function)
Normal creatinine: 0.7-1.3 mg/dL | Normal eGFR: Above 60 mL/min
Creatinine is a waste product from muscle metabolism filtered by the kidneys. Rising creatinine or falling eGFR may indicate kidney stress. On GLP-1 therapy, the main concern is dehydration from nausea or vomiting affecting kidney function. If creatinine rises significantly from baseline, your provider will assess hydration status and may adjust your dose. Most patients see stable or improving kidney function over time.
BUN (Blood Urea Nitrogen)
Normal: 7-20 mg/dL
BUN is another kidney marker that can also rise with dehydration or very high protein intake. A mildly elevated BUN with normal creatinine usually indicates dehydration rather than true kidney disease. If you have been experiencing nausea and not drinking enough fluids, BUN will often be the first marker to flag this.
Sodium, Potassium, Chloride (Electrolytes)
Normal sodium: 136-145 mEq/L | Normal potassium: 3.5-5.0 mEq/L
Electrolytes are essential for heart rhythm, muscle function, and nerve signaling. Persistent vomiting or diarrhea from GLP-1 side effects can deplete electrolytes. Low potassium is particularly dangerous and can cause heart rhythm problems and muscle weakness. If you experience prolonged GI side effects, electrolyte monitoring becomes especially important.
ALT and AST (Liver Enzymes)
Normal ALT: 7-56 U/L | Normal AST: 10-40 U/L
These liver enzymes typically improve during GLP-1 therapy, especially in patients with fatty liver disease. A temporary mild increase during the first 2-3 months of rapid weight loss can occur but usually resolves. Learn more about liver function changes on GLP-1.
Understanding Your Lipid Panel
Total Cholesterol
Desirable: Below 200 mg/dL | Borderline: 200-239 mg/dL | High: 240+ mg/dL
Total cholesterol is the sum of all cholesterol types. It provides a general overview but is less useful than looking at individual components. A total cholesterol that appears only slightly improved may mask significant improvements in the ratios between HDL, LDL, and triglycerides.
LDL Cholesterol ("Bad" Cholesterol)
Optimal: Below 100 mg/dL | Near optimal: 100-129 mg/dL | High: 160+ mg/dL
LDL deposits cholesterol in artery walls and drives cardiovascular disease. GLP-1 medications typically reduce LDL by 5-15%. If you are also on a statin, the combined reduction is greater. Your target LDL depends on your overall cardiovascular risk factors.
HDL Cholesterol ("Good" Cholesterol)
Protective: Above 60 mg/dL | Risk factor: Below 40 mg/dL (men) or 50 mg/dL (women)
HDL removes cholesterol from arteries and transports it back to the liver. Higher is generally better. GLP-1 medications produce modest HDL increases of 2-5 mg/dL. Exercise combined with treatment amplifies HDL improvement.
Triglycerides
Normal: Below 150 mg/dL | High: 200-499 mg/dL | Very high: 500+ mg/dL
Triglycerides typically show the most dramatic improvement on GLP-1 therapy, dropping 20-40%. This is one of your best markers of metabolic improvement. High triglycerides are strongly linked to insulin resistance, and their reduction reflects resolving metabolic dysfunction. Learn more about cholesterol changes on GLP-1.
Hemoglobin A1C
A1C is one of the most important markers for GLP-1 patients. It reflects your average blood sugar over approximately 90 days and is covered in detail in our A1C on GLP-1 guide. The key takeaway: any A1C reduction, no matter how small, represents meaningful metabolic improvement. Even non-diabetic patients benefit from tracking this marker.
Thyroid Function Tests
TSH is the primary thyroid screening test. Normal range is 0.4-4.0 mIU/L. On GLP-1 therapy, TSH typically remains stable. Weight loss may cause mild TSH changes that are clinically insignificant. If you take levothyroxine, TSH monitoring is essential during weight loss because your dose may need reducing. For comprehensive information, see our thyroid monitoring guide.
How to Track Your Lab Trends
Individual lab values are less meaningful than trends over time. Here is how to effectively monitor your progress through GLP-1 treatment:
- Create a simple spreadsheet: Record your key values (glucose, A1C, creatinine, ALT, triglycerides, LDL, HDL) from each lab draw with the date. Visual trends are powerful motivation.
- Use your patient portal: Most electronic health records allow you to graph lab values over time. This built-in feature makes tracking effortless.
- Focus on direction, not perfection: A triglyceride level of 180 that was 300 six months ago is excellent progress, even though 180 is still above the ideal range.
- Compare to your personal baseline: Your starting point matters more than population averages. Someone whose ALT drops from 75 to 30 has had a dramatic improvement even if both values are within the normal range.
- Bring questions to appointments: Write down anything you do not understand and ask your provider during your next visit. Good providers welcome informed, engaged patients.
When to Contact Your Provider About Lab Results
While most lab changes on GLP-1 therapy are positive, contact your provider promptly if you notice:
- Creatinine rising more than 0.3 mg/dL above your baseline
- eGFR dropping below 60 or declining significantly
- Liver enzymes (ALT or AST) above 3 times the upper limit of normal
- Potassium below 3.5 or above 5.5 mEq/L
- TSH significantly outside normal range
- Any lab result flagged as "critical" by the laboratory

Frequently Asked Questions
What is the most important lab value to track on GLP-1?
There is no single most important lab, but kidney function (creatinine and eGFR) is arguably the most critical safety marker because dehydration from GI side effects can affect kidney health. For tracking treatment benefits, A1C and triglycerides typically show the most dramatic improvements and provide strong evidence of metabolic progress.
My lab results show a value outside the normal range — should I be worried?
Not necessarily. A single mildly abnormal value is often clinically insignificant, especially if it is only slightly outside the reference range. What matters more is the trend over time and the clinical context. Your provider will consider your complete picture. If a value is significantly abnormal or trending in the wrong direction, your provider will address it directly.
Why are my lab reference ranges different from what I read online?
Reference ranges vary between laboratories because they depend on the specific testing equipment, reagents, and methods used. Each lab establishes its own normal ranges based on their patient population. Always compare your results to the reference range printed on your specific lab report rather than generic ranges found online.
Can I order my own blood tests to monitor GLP-1 treatment?
Yes, in most US states you can order blood work through direct-to-consumer lab services like Quest, LabCorp, or online platforms without a provider order. This typically costs $50-200 depending on the panel. While convenient for tracking trends, share results with your provider so they can integrate them into your clinical care.
How do I prepare for blood work while on GLP-1 medication?
Fast for 10-12 hours before your blood draw (water is fine). Take your scheduled GLP-1 injection as usual — do not skip it for labs. If you are on the injection day, it does not matter whether you get blood drawn before or after the shot. Avoid strenuous exercise for 24 hours prior, and stay hydrated the day before.
